Energy Transfer and Dissipation in Plasma Turbulence From Compressible MHD to Collisionless Plasma /
This book revisits the long-standing puzzle of cross-scale energy transfer and dissipation in plasma turbulence and introduces new perspectives based on both magnetohydrodynamic (MHD) and Vlasov models. The classical energy cascade scenario is key in explaining the heating of corona and solar wind....
